AOL News Do you take this bride, to have and to hold -- and to eat?

A wife renewing her wedding vows after 10 years of marriage ordered a cake that looks just like her.

Chidi Ogbuta, 35, opted for the 5-foot replica of herself wearing a wedding gown and a veil at the celebration in Dallas.

"I searched for months to find someone who'd make my dream come true," she told Metro. "Originally the plan was for two cakes -- one of me and one of [my husband] Innocent.
